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Computer Programming Course Catalog
- Status: Free Trial
Skills you'll gain: Keras (Neural Network Library), Reinforcement Learning, Unsupervised Learning, Deep Learning, Tensorflow, Generative AI, Artificial Neural Networks, Artificial Intelligence and Machine Learning (AI/ML), Artificial Intelligence, Image Analysis, Time Series Analysis and Forecasting, Natural Language Processing, Performance Tuning
- Status: Free Trial
École Polytechnique Fédérale de Lausanne
Skills you'll gain: Digital Communications, Electrical and Computer Engineering, Programming Principles, Engineering Analysis, Electronics, Telecommunications, Advanced Mathematics, Algorithms, Linear Algebra, Time Series Analysis and Forecasting, Mathematical Modeling, Computational Logic, Applied Mathematics
- Status: Free Trial
Skills you'll gain: Supervised Learning, Regression Analysis, Machine Learning Algorithms, Machine Learning, Predictive Modeling, Classification And Regression Tree (CART), Statistical Modeling, Scikit Learn (Machine Learning Library), Feature Engineering, Pandas (Python Package), Performance Metric
- Status: Free Trial
University of Illinois Urbana-Champaign
Skills you'll gain: Internet Of Things, Networking Hardware, Network Infrastructure, Network Routers, General Networking, Embedded Software, Network Switches, Network Protocols, Network Architecture, Cloud Infrastructure, Wireless Networks, Infrastructure Security, Local Area Networks, Wide Area Networks, Virtual Local Area Network (VLAN), Emerging Technologies, Data Science, Telecommunications, Embedded Systems, Distributed Computing
- Status: Free Trial
Skills you'll gain: Database Design, SQL, Apache Hive, Relational Databases, Databases, Database Management, Big Data, Database Systems, MySQL, Data Management, Query Languages, Amazon S3, Apache Hadoop, Data Storage, Operational Databases, Cloud Storage, Performance Tuning, PostgreSQL, Data Manipulation, Virtual Machines
The University of Chicago
Skills you'll gain: Intellectual Property, Law, Regulation, and Compliance, Information Privacy, Media and Communications, Digital Content, Digital Media Strategy, Technology Strategies, Network Infrastructure, Regulation and Legal Compliance, Telecommunications, Market Dynamics, Case Law, Lawsuits, Market Share, Economics, Legal Proceedings, Innovation, Technical Standard, Competitive Analysis
University of Maryland, College Park
Skills you'll gain: Security Engineering, Computer Hardware, Hardware Architecture, Threat Modeling, Threat Detection, Cybersecurity, Application Specific Integrated Circuits, Cryptography, Encryption, Emerging Technologies, Authentications, System Design and Implementation, Computational Logic
University of Michigan
Skills you'll gain: Programming Principles, Software Installation, Python Programming, Computer Programming, Computational Thinking, Development Environment
- Status: Free Trial
University of Illinois Urbana-Champaign
Skills you'll gain: Text Mining, Data Mining, Unstructured Data, Statistical Analysis, Natural Language Processing, Analytics, Data Analysis, Unsupervised Learning, Probability & Statistics, Regression Analysis, Predictive Modeling, Supervised Learning, Machine Learning Algorithms
- Status: Free Trial
Microsoft
Skills you'll gain: Design Thinking, User Experience Design, User Experience, User Interface and User Experience (UI/UX) Design, Human Centered Design, Wireframing, Prototyping, Usability Testing, User Research
- Status: Free Trial
Skills you'll gain: Relational Databases, Database Management Systems, SQL, Database Design, Databases, MySQL, NoSQL, Query Languages
- Status: Free Trial
University of California, Irvine
Skills you'll gain: Go (Programming Language), Algorithms, OS Process Management, System Programming, Operating Systems, Computer Architecture
Computer Programming learners also search
In summary, here are 10 of our most popular computer programming courses
- Deep Learning with Keras and Tensorflow: IBM
- Digital Signal Processing 1: Basic Concepts and Algorithms: École Polytechnique Fédérale de Lausanne
- Supervised Machine Learning: Regression: IBM
- Hands-on Internet of Things: University of Illinois Urbana-Champaign
- Modern Big Data Analysis with SQL: Cloudera
- Internet Giants: The Law and Economics of Media Platforms: The University of Chicago
- Hardware Security: University of Maryland, College Park
- Programación para todos (Introducción a Python): University of Michigan
- Text Mining and Analytics: University of Illinois Urbana-Champaign
- Fundamentals of UI/UX Design: Microsoft